A Woman Judge
 
Director_ HONG Eunwon
 
Korea 1962 86min DCP B&W feature Fiction
Review

This is the debut film by Hong Eunwon who is the second female director in Korea. Jinsuk passes the bar exam and becomes a judge for the first time in Korea. She marries the son of the family Chae. However, all in the family get jealous of her high social status except her father-in-law. The film is based on the true story of the first woman judge, Hwang Yoonseok who died mysteriously in 1961 but it draws a different trajectory from what actually happened. Although it comes to an unexpected end, it marks a meaningful point considering the conservative patriarchal society back then. The film has even a sense of duty when Jinsuk says to a woman judge of younger age who complains about the hard work, “We should make efforts together to enhance the women’s social status rather than complaining about the individuals’ temporary hardships and barriers.” [MOON Seok]

DIRECTOR
HONG Eunwon 
Korea's first female screenwriter and second female director. Starting to work in the film industry as a scripter for An Innocent Criminal (1948), she worked in various parts such as assistant director, screenwriter, and adapter. Her directorial debut film is A Woman Judge (1962). Her works include The Single Mom (1964) and What Misunderstanding Left Behind (1965).
